Gravity Conveyors

Gravity Conveyors are ideal for carrying light to medium weight packages in either temporary or permanent installations.

gravity-roller-conveyorGravity Roller Conveyor does come in various configurations, but the operating principal is the same.  A round tube (typically steel) is supported on a shaft (hex or round) by bearings (typically oil sealed).  The shaft is contained within formed or structural punched frames by either internal springs or retaining pins.  Roller conveyor is suitable for heavy loads.  Roller and shaft sizing is based on the intended application.  Custom or standard legs can be provided in various heights in either bolt-on or weld on configurations.

skatewheel-conveyorSkatewheel Conveyor does come in various configurations, but the operating principle is the same. A number of individual galvanized wheels are spaced accordingly on a round threaded shaft separated by galvanized spacers. The shaft is contained within formed punched frames by retaining nuts. Skatewheel conveyor is suitable for lighter loads that may require a temporary installation.  Galvanized & Painted Steel construction provides excellent durability for applications such as warehouse and the food delivery industry. Custom or standard legs can be provided in various heights in bolt-on configurations.

ball-transfer-tableBall Transfer Tables come in various configurations, but the operating principle is the same. Numerous steel ball transfers are mounted in a variety of center to center locations onto a steel frame. Ball transfer tables allow complete freedom of movement of the product in all directions.

flow-railFlow Rail comes in various configurations and its primary use is to help keep product centered on the conveying surface. There are many styles of flowrai.Sizing and type of flowrail will be determined based on the product and conveying surface. gravity-rollerGravity Rollers are the means by which products are transported in most types of gravity conveyor systems. They are available in many sizes with a multitude of bearing, retaining devices, and axle options. Click here for more roller information.
